“Through darkness comes light.” Yesterday we paused to remember the victims of the Holocaust. Today we want to recognize a moment of light for this generation.

Survivors are a particularly vulnerable population due to their age. The first documented victim of the pandemic in Israel was Aryeh Even, an 88-year-old Holocaust survivor. Many survivors live in poverty, it’s estimated some 40% of Holocaust survivors in New York City live below the poverty line. (For more information on how you can help click here.)

It’s been a tough year for many, but there is reason to feel joy. As the vaccine rolls out, many survivors are being vaccinated and family and friends are turning to social media to celebrate.
